Job Description:
MERL seeks a motivated graduate student to develop
multi-fidelity dynamic simulation methods for energy systems (e.g.,
vapor-compression/HVAC cycles and related multiphysics platforms).
Candidates should have hands-on time-domain numerical simulation
experience (ODE/DAE integration, implicit/iterative solvers, sparse
linear algebra), familiarity with model reduction or surrogate
modeling, solid thermofluids literacy (thermodynamics, heat
transfer, fluid mechanics), and strong programming skills in
Python/Julia/Matlab. System identification and/or numerical
optimization for dynamical systems, and familiarity with
equation-oriented tools (Modelica or Simscape), are desirable; a
track record of rigorous research (papers or robust software) is
preferred. Senior PhD students in applied mathematics,
chemical/mechanical engineering, or related areas are encouraged to
apply. The internship is 3 months, with a flexible start date. The
pay range for this internship position will be 6-8K per month.
